    My 5y.o. Golden Ret. Suddenly became very lethargic yesterday - any ideas?
    All else is normal. Eating well, pooping and peeing okay, appetite fine, he just is not his normal, bouncing around, nose into everything, self. He just lies there and sleeps. This all came on very suddenly within an hour or so of his monthly heartworm med. Never happened before with HW med.

    Call your vet's office and explain the sudden change in your dog. Since they would have his medical history, they should be able to give you a better idea of whether it is a reaction to the heart worm medication.

    When was his last check up and screening for worms?

    Were there any changes in his environment about the time you gave him his medication? Elevation, temperature suddenly going up (such as being used to 70 degrees and it is suddenly 90 degrees), humidity, people, new animals, etc.
